Output 8842c73e61b4f294a526ab510445ab1cee05dd497d6262434d7a7c0f94351fc6: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b51e9b49cf6cf51777c329cce522dc84bd55fa OP_EQUAL
address
33rNSN2NhY8B3b66zkdhah76vRncypgPX8
transaction
8842c73e61b4f294a526ab510445ab1cee05dd497d6262434d7a7c0f94351fc6